Personal Background

Paul E. Pfeifer was born in 1942 in Bucyrus, Ohio, and grew up on a dairy farm, financing his college education by raising purebred Yorkshire hogs. He earned a bachelor of arts degree in economics, political science, and history from Ohio State University, followed by a law degree. Pfeifer began his career in public service as an assistant attorney general before being elected to the Ohio House of Representatives. He later transitioned to private practice, becoming a partner in a law firm specializing in tax and trial law. Pfeifer returned to public service, serving in the Ohio Senate and holding various leadership roles, including minority floor leader. He was elected to the Ohio Supreme Court multiple times, serving until his retirement due to mandatory age limits.
